Henrico County Demographics Relevant to Direct Mail

Henrico County boasts a population exceeding 330,000 residents, exhibiting a diverse range of age groups, income levels, and lifestyles. A significant portion of the population falls within the 35-54 age bracket, representing a substantial consumer base with established households and disposable income. Furthermore, the county has a relatively high median household income compared to the state average, indicating a higher propensity for purchasing goods and services.

The presence of a mix of established neighborhoods and newer developments also suggests varying levels of affluence and consumer preferences. This demographic mix necessitates a tailored approach to direct mail, ensuring messaging resonates with specific segments. Data from the U.S. Census Bureau and the Henrico County government website provide detailed demographic information to support these observations.

Three Distinct Customer Segments in Henrico County

Targeting specific customer segments within Henrico County significantly improves the return on investment for direct mail campaigns. Three distinct segments that are particularly receptive to direct mail are:

  • Affluent Homeowners in Established Neighborhoods: This segment comprises residents in established, upscale neighborhoods with higher median home values. They are likely to be interested in luxury goods and services, home improvement products, financial services, and travel opportunities. Direct mail pieces featuring high-quality printing, sophisticated design, and exclusive offers would resonate well with this group.
  • Families with Young Children in Suburban Communities: Henrico County has several suburban areas with a high concentration of families with young children. This segment is responsive to direct mail advertising for childcare services, educational programs, family-oriented activities, and products related to children’s health and well-being. Brightly colored, visually appealing mailers with family-focused messaging would be effective.
  • Small Business Owners and Professionals: Henrico County is home to a thriving business community. Small business owners and professionals represent a valuable target audience for direct mail campaigns promoting business services, networking events, professional development opportunities, and relevant technology solutions. Direct mail pieces emphasizing efficiency, professionalism, and return on investment would appeal to this segment.

Typical Direct Mail Response Rates in Henrico, VA

Precise response rates for direct mail in Henrico County are difficult to obtain publicly. However, general industry benchmarks can offer valuable insights. While national averages for direct mail response rates vary greatly depending on the industry and target audience, they typically range from 1% to 5%. Higher response rates can be achieved through targeted segmentation, personalized messaging, and compelling offers.

Data from the Direct Marketing Association (DMA) and other marketing research firms provide industry benchmarks and best practices that can inform the planning of Henrico-based direct mail campaigns. Factors such as the quality of the mailing list, the design of the mailer, and the offer itself will heavily influence the actual response rate achieved. A well-executed campaign targeting a specific segment in Henrico can easily surpass the national average.

Data Analytics in Direct Mail Campaigns

Data analytics plays a crucial role in enhancing the effectiveness of direct mail campaigns. By leveraging customer data, businesses can segment their target audience based on demographics, purchasing history, geographic location, and other relevant factors. This allows for the creation of highly targeted campaigns, ensuring the right message reaches the right recipient at the right time. For example, a retailer might use data to identify customers who have previously purchased similar products and send them a targeted offer for a new, related item.

This precision targeting significantly improves response rates and reduces wasted resources compared to a blanket mailing approach. Sophisticated analytics platforms allow for the tracking and measurement of campaign performance, enabling continuous optimization and refinement of future mailings. This data-driven approach allows for a continuous feedback loop, improving campaign effectiveness over time.

Software and Tools for Direct Mail Management

A range of software and tools are employed throughout the direct mail process, from initial design to final delivery and performance analysis. Design software like Adobe InDesign and QuarkXPress are commonly used to create visually appealing and engaging mail pieces. Database management systems like Salesforce or Microsoft Dynamics 365 are crucial for managing customer data and segmentation. Printing management software facilitates efficient communication between designers, printers, and mailing houses, ensuring accurate and timely production.

Finally, campaign management platforms allow for the tracking and analysis of campaign performance, providing valuable insights into ROI and areas for improvement. These platforms often integrate with other systems, creating a seamless workflow from data analysis to campaign delivery and reporting.

Print-on-Demand Technology in Australian Direct Mail

Print-on-demand (POD) technology is gaining traction in the Australian direct mail market. POD allows for the printing of individual mail pieces only when they are needed, eliminating the need for large print runs and costly storage of excess inventory. This is particularly beneficial for highly personalized campaigns or those targeting smaller, niche audiences. For instance, a business might use POD to print customized postcards with individual customer names and addresses, ensuring a more personal touch.

POD also reduces waste, as only the necessary number of mail pieces are printed, minimizing environmental impact and saving on storage costs. The flexibility and efficiency offered by POD make it an increasingly attractive option for businesses seeking to optimize their direct mail strategies.

Australian Privacy Laws and Direct Mail Marketing

The Privacy Act 1988 and the Australian Privacy Principles (APPs) govern the collection, use, and disclosure of personal information. Direct mail marketers must ensure they comply with these principles, particularly regarding consent and the handling of sensitive information. This includes obtaining explicit consent before sending marketing materials to individuals, providing clear and accessible privacy policies, and implementing robust security measures to protect personal data.

Failure to comply can result in significant penalties. For example, sending unsolicited mail containing personal information without consent is a direct breach of the APPs. Marketers should ensure they have a clear process for managing opt-outs and unsubscribes, allowing individuals to easily remove themselves from mailing lists.

Best Practices for Environmentally Friendly Direct Mail

Creating environmentally responsible direct mail materials is crucial for sustainability and brand image. This involves considering the entire lifecycle of the mail piece, from sourcing materials to disposal. Choosing recycled paper with appropriate certifications (such as FSC or PEFC) is a key step. Printing with vegetable-based inks and selecting sustainable packaging options further minimizes environmental impact. Reducing the overall size and weight of mail pieces also contributes to lower transportation emissions.

For instance, using thinner paper stock or designing compact mailers can significantly reduce environmental footprint. Furthermore, clearly communicating the use of sustainable materials on the mailer itself can enhance brand perception and customer trust.

Ensuring Compliance with Australian Postal Regulations

Australia Post sets regulations concerning mail piece dimensions, weight, and addressing. Adhering to these guidelines ensures timely and efficient delivery. Incorrectly sized or addressed mail may be delayed, returned, or even rejected. Understanding the different mail classes and their associated regulations is also vital. For example, standard mail has different dimensional weight limits compared to parcels.

Marketers should consult Australia Post’s guidelines regularly for updates and ensure their mail pieces meet all requirements before sending. Using Australia Post’s online tools for address verification and postage calculation can streamline the process and minimize errors.
